vue边用边记

1. 循环一个标签

普通:

 
     
     
                

使用v-for


    


  ...
  export default {

  name: 'DbTbl',
  data () {
    return {
      datas: [
        {
          'label': 'Hive库',
          'name': '0'
        },
        {
          'label': 'Hive表',
          'name': '1'
        }
      ]
    }
  },

其中,datas是返回的数据,label和name加: ,双向绑定值


2. this.router

注意:$不能少,没有$将视为定义的普通变量
router 是全局的,如history等查询
route是局部的

 console.log(this.$route)
 console.log(this.$router)
image.png

大神用的tab页跳转方法:







而我根据$route拼接出来的方法:





我的在单页面可以用


3. 表格如何加字dom

原表格:


加子dom:


  

原来的name值,现在为scope.row.name

4. 子路由在兄弟间跳转,父tab激活问题

我们将父vue用以下代码表示。
我们全部围绕 this.$route来进行匹配路由。





5. @click问题

@click可以加参数,或者不加

{{ scope.row.name }}
{{ scope.row.name }}

都是可以的。

6. 路由两种方式传参

https://www.cnblogs.com/toonezhr/p/10325457.html

你可能感兴趣的:(vue边用边记)